"Josef Henselmann (16 August 1898 in Sigmaringen \u2013 19 January 1987) was a German sculptor and professor. Henselmann was born in Sigmaringen, Province of Hohenzollern. After studying at the Gymnasium he completed an apprenticeship to be a wood sculptor. After the First World War he was a student at the Munich Academy. He taught at the M\u00FCnchner Staatsschule f\u00FCr angewandte Kunst (Munich School for applied arts) and from 1946 was a professor at the Munich Academy, where he served an extensive period of time as Academy President. Henselmann died in Munich. He was married to the painter Marianne Henselmann, n\u00E9e Euler (born 1903 in Aschaffenburg; died 2002 in Munich), with whom he had two children."@en . . . . . . . . . . .
